Leaflet.js,一个专为移动设备优化的开源JavaScript库,旨在简化交互式地图的创建过程。它不仅支持多种地图服务,如OpenStreetMap、Mapbox等,还提供了丰富的API接口,让开发者能够轻松地在网页上嵌入地图,并添加各种交互功能。在100a.cn(百A自学网)可以学习此课程,从基础到进阶,全面掌握Leaflet.js的精髓。开启Leafl...
leaflet前端JS实现高德地图POI兴趣点批量分类下载源代码demo下载 效果图 具体实现思路 1.高德开发平台注册账号,控制台创建应用,注册web服务key,高德poi下载需要用到 2.前端JS直接ajax请求https高德poi兴趣点接口,批量下载poi点数据 核心代码,完整源码见尾部下载 var map = null; //地图对象 var packageName = '打包...
Leaflet.js | Map类属性与方法 1、初始化 L.map(<String> id , options ?)//用地图div的id创建L.map(<HTMLElement>el , options?)//用地图div的name创建 // 简单示例// initialize the map on the "map" div with a given center and zoomvarmap = L.map('map', {center: [51.505, -0.09],z...
使用leaflet.js生成世界地图非常方便,配置参数记录下,有兴趣的可以看看本例中引入jquery操作dom。 首先:在页面的头部引入css文件cdn地址: 在body前引入js文件cdn地址: 将id为mapid的div标签放到地图显示的地方: 确保地图容器有定义好的高度,例如在css文件中添加如下代码: #mapid{ height: 180px; } 创建一个...
Leaflet js架构文档 一、功能分析 WebGIS 中添加标记或者图形是很常见的功能,如查询结果的图文联动,定位标记点,点图查询等都以此功能展开。而添加graphics是一切图形显示,绘制,编辑等功能的基础。 二、代码实现 1)添加 marker Leaflet 中 marker 对象构造较为简单,可在官网提供的 API 文档中可以看到的主要构造参数:...
leaflet 实现地形剖面分析源代码 demo 下载 本篇demo 利用 leaflet api 实现地形剖面分析,效果图如下: 模拟数据 geojson //地形高程点dem模拟数据geojson var geojson = {"name":"NewFeatureType","type":"FeatureCollection" ,"features":[ {"type":"Feature","geometry":{"type":"LineString","coordinates...
Leaflet.js是一个开源的JavaScript库,用于创建交互式的地图应用程序。它提供了丰富的地图功能和可定制的选项,使开发人员能够轻松地在网页上集成地图。 关于Leaflet.js的centerOn函数问题,需要更具体的问题描述才能给出完善的答案。但是一般来说,Leaflet.js并没有内置的centerOn函数。如果需要将地图定位到特定的位置,可以...
Leaflet.js 是一个开源的 JavaScript 库,用于创建交互式地图。CRS(Coordinate Reference System,坐标参考系统)是 Leaflet.js 中用于定义地图坐标系统的关键部分。 基础概念: CRS:坐标参考系统是一种用于将地理坐标(经纬度、投影坐标等)与地球表面上的点相关联的系统。不同的 CRS 适用于不同的地图投影和坐标表示方法...
Leaflet.js | Map类属性与方法 1、初始化 L.map(<String> id , options ?) //用地图div的id创建 L.map(<HTMLElement>el , options?) //用地图div的name创建 1. 2. // 简单示例 // initialize the map on the "map" div with a given center and zoom...
leaflet.js 实现离线地图 在地图Gis模块开发常见需求功能点如下: 打点相关:地图打点、海量点加载、点聚合 点击点,自定义窗口显示点位详细信息。 区域绘制-省市区边界样式修改、3D阴影等 框线点-中心点画圆框选、多边形绘制框选 判断点是否在选框范围之内。